Dragons are creatures with nearly unlimited life spans. They can survive for long periods of time, and no one has found a dragon that has died of old age. Adolescence is usually marked by the growth of a hatchling's wings, although not all breeds of dragons grow wings and some breeds have other traits that indicate the beginning of maturation. Once they hit adolescence, hatchlings change quickly, maturing to their full forms in only 2 years.

Dragons don't communicate with each other verbally, but they will growl to scare off predators and frighten prey. Young dragons will emit an extremely high-pitched squeal when they are frightened. To communicate, they use telepathy with each other and to speak to other creatures.

When water dragons mature, they lose their legs and the ability to survive on land, entering the water permanently. They are adept swimmers and eat whatever fish are in the lake they live in. They tend to inhabit the same lake for their entire lives, although a few live in the ocean and swim all over the world.

Water is a precious resource, and the Ruda Clan is fortunate enough to control territory that contains a large lake with a river that runs to a bay on the sea. In that lake lives Gyatso the Forlorn, named so for the gloomy expression he is most often seen with. He is not a fighter, but instead is very wise and well-versed in myths and legends of dragon lore. All the dragons in the clan come to him for advice and the hatchlings are interested in the stories Gyatso has to tell. Other than sharing wisdom and tales, Gyatso also acts as an ambassador to other clans, his primary role to negotiate and avoid clan wars. Once a month, on the full moon when the sea's call is at its strongest, Gyatso leaves his lake by way of the river and heads for the sea, where he meets other Water dragons, some in clans, others not, to share wisdom and news.
